Customs officials in New Delhi seized 12 iPhone 16 Pro Max devices from four passengers trying to smuggle them from Dubai into India, marking the second significant seizure of the high-end smartphone in recent days. The incident occurred at the Indira Gandhi International Airport on October 1st.
